A 2-wire DC distributor PQ is 500m long. It is supplied by three feeders entering P, Q and R where R is midway between P and Q. the resistance of the distributor, go and return, is 0.5W/km. The distributor is loaded as follows: points A and B are load currents of 30A and 40A, respectively with distances of 100m and 300m, respectively from P. In addition, a distributed load of 0.5A/m exists frpm P tp Q. calculate (a) the current supplied by each feeder if P and R are maintained at 220V while Q is at 215V, (b) the voltage at a point between P and Q and 50m from P.
